London, Mai 29-31, 2026

From 29–31 May 2026, members of the United Legal Network gathered in London for this year’s Spring Meeting, bringing together colleagues from across Europe. The event was hosted by our member firm Gordons Partnership, and we extend our sincere thanks to Susan Hunneyball and Mike Slade for organising a truly memorable and well-curated weekend.

The programme started on Friday with a joint lunch in Canary Wharf, followed by an afternoon of presentations at the Museum of London Docklands. The sessions, covering “Iconic Projects: A Comparative Look at European Planning Systems”, “Contentious Probate”, and “Data Protection and the Effect of Brexit”, offered valuable insights and sparked engaging discussions, highlighting both common challenges and differing legal approaches across jurisdictions.

Saturday began with the General Assembly at the Riverside Hotel in Canary Wharf, focusing on ULN’s ongoing initiatives and the strategic development of the network. In the afternoon, participants travelled by ferry to Greenwich to visit the Royal Observatory, providing a relaxed setting in which professional discussions continued. The day concluded with a shared dinner and many opportunities for informal exchange and networking.

The London meeting once again demonstrated the strength of ULN: combining international collaboration and personal connections that continue to drive the network forward.
